Overview

The Amplifier Research 350S1G6 is a solid-state, Class A microwave amplifier designed for broadband RF applications requiring high instantaneous bandwidth, gain linearity, and output power. This self-contained, air-cooled unit delivers a minimum of 350 watts of RF power across the 0.7–6.0 GHz frequency range, with exceptional spurious suppression and phase linearity. The front panel gain control allows precise output level adjustment, while an integrated RF input leveling circuit protects against overdrive conditions.

Key Features

  • 350 watts minimum rated power output across 0.7–6.0 GHz instantaneous bandwidth
  • 58 dB minimum gain with continuous adjustment range of 10 dB minimum, 4096 remote steps
  • Class A solid-state design with low spurious distortion (–73 dBc typical)
  • Gain flatness of ±1.5 dB typical and ±2.5 dB maximum
  • Harmonic distortion: –20 dBc maximum at 250 watts
  • Third-order intercept: 63 dBm typical; noise figure: 10 dB typical
  • Faithfully reproduces AM, FM, and pulse modulation on input signal
  • 100% mismatch tolerance with rated power—operates safely with any impedance magnitude and phase
  • Remote control via GPIB/IEEE-488, RS-232 hardwire, fiber optic RS-232, USB 2.0, and Ethernet
  • Digital front panel display shows operation status and fault conditions
  • Automatic over-temperature protection with DC voltage removal if cooling fails

Applications

  • Driver amplifier for wireless and communication component testing (CDMA, W-CDMA, TDMA, GSM)
  • Multi-band test instrument for RF subsystem validation
  • EMC testing requiring undistorted modulation envelopes
  • High-linearity RF power amplification for communication system testing
Rated Power Output 350 watts minimum (0.7–6.0 GHz)
Frequency Response 0.7–6.0 GHz instantaneously
Gain 58 dB minimum at maximum setting
Gain Adjustment 10 dB continuous, 4096 steps remote
Power Output @ 3 dB Compression Nominal 370 W, minimum 315 W
Power Output @ 1 dB Compression Nominal 300 W, minimum 250 W
Gain Flatness ±1.5 dB typical, ±2.5 dB maximum
Input Impedance 50 ohms, VSWR 2.0:1 maximum
Output Impedance 50 ohms nominal
Harmonic Distortion –20 dBc maximum at 250 watts
Spurious –73 dBc typical
Third Order Intercept 63 dBm typical
Noise Figure 10 dB typical
Phase Linearity ±1.0 deg/100 MHz typical
Input for Rated Output 1.0 milliwatt maximum
Mismatch Tolerance 100% of rated power without foldback
Primary Power 200–260 VAC, 50/60 Hz, single phase, 3800 W maximum
Cooling Forced air (self-contained fans)
Remote Interfaces GPIB/IEEE-488, RS-232 hardwire, RS-232 fiber optic, USB 2.0, Ethernet
